Be inspired: free features and seminars showcase the latest industry thinking at World of Learning

Experiential learning, cutting edge technology, professional development, mindfulness, skills workshops, team building activities and career progression are all on offer at this year’s World of Learning.

The UK’s most comprehensive learning event takes place 30 September and 1 October 2014 at Birmingham’s NEC and has many free interactive features and seminars which will appeal to L&D professionals. Key industry issues will be covered along with expert advice, networking and guidance – all under one roof.

New for this year is the Mindfulness Zone where visitors can discover why Silicon Valley has dubbed this training technique ‘the new caffeine’. Through instructional workshops from mindfulness experts, visitors can sample the techniques for themselves and understand how they can be successfully integrated into the workplace to combat stress. The Team Building Zone, also introduced this year, is a fun area where attendees can connect with their peers at a variety of group activities and take away ideas to implement in their own workplace. Also new for this year is Team Tonic, where a team of experts from the Learning Architect will equip visitors with strategies for sustaining productivity and resilience in the workplace.

The popular Technology Test Drive area offers visitors the opportunity to sample cutting edge L&D technology away from the exhibition stands and at their own pace. Visitors from overseas can meet with leading suppliers in a one-to one environment at the International Zone, facilitated by UK Trade & Investment

Alongside these free features are a vast range of educational and interactive seminars. The Experiential Learning Zone has a series of bite-sized skill sessions on key areas such as emotional intelligence and fusion learning. Visitors can enhance their own skill set at the Professional Skill Workshops
